The Fascination with Underwater Restaurants
Underwater restaurants have captured the imagination of many. These unique dining experiences offer a blend of culinary delight and marine wonder. Here are some intriguing facts about these submerged eateries.
- The first underwater restaurant, Ithaa, opened in 2005 in the Maldives. It sits 16 feet below sea level.
- Ithaa means "mother of pearl" in Dhivehi, the Maldivian language.
- The restaurant's acrylic walls provide a 270-degree panoramic view of the surrounding coral gardens.
- Ithaa was built in Singapore and then transported to the Maldives by ship.
- The structure was submerged using a crane and then secured to the seabed with sandbags.
Unique Architectural Marvels
Building underwater restaurants requires innovative engineering and design. These structures must withstand water pressure and provide a safe environment for diners.
- The Under, located in Norway, is Europe's first underwater restaurant. It doubles as a marine research center.
- The Under's concrete walls are half a meter thick to withstand the harsh sea conditions.
- The restaurant's name, "Under," means both "below" and "wonder" in Norwegian.
- The entrance to The Under is above water, and diners descend a staircase to reach the dining area.
- The Under's panoramic window is 36 feet wide, offering a stunning view of the North Atlantic Ocean.
Culinary Delights Beneath the Waves
Underwater restaurants offer more than just a unique view; they also provide exquisite dining experiences. Chefs often create menus inspired by the surrounding marine environment.
- Many underwater restaurants serve seafood dishes sourced locally.
- Ithaa offers a six-course tasting menu featuring Maldivian-Western fusion cuisine.
- The Under's menu changes seasonally to reflect the availability of local ingredients.
- Some underwater restaurants offer wine pairings with their meals, enhancing the dining experience.
- Diners at these restaurants often enjoy dishes made with sustainable and ethically sourced ingredients.
Environmental Impact and Sustainability
Operating an underwater restaurant comes with environmental responsibilities. Many establishments take measures to minimize their impact on marine ecosystems.
- Ithaa's structure was designed to have minimal impact on the surrounding coral reef.
- The Under uses sustainable building materials and practices to reduce its environmental footprint.
- Some underwater restaurants participate in marine conservation efforts, such as coral reef restoration.
- These restaurants often educate diners about marine life and the importance of ocean conservation.
- The Under's research center studies marine biodiversity and the effects of climate change on the ocean.
